Output 70e103bbfaccab1189d1ae7ac37a36e25dbf0bf226235c88f7aadc01c12d5f39:2

value
35688
script pubkey
OP_0 OP_PUSHBYTES_20 68e20b12858e55c6f1a5bec06f5bac2ce21c34a0
address
bc1qdr3qky593e2udud9hmqx7kav9n3pcd9qrnvngd
transaction
70e103bbfaccab1189d1ae7ac37a36e25dbf0bf226235c88f7aadc01c12d5f39